Core Insights - The 2025 "SaiDi Top 100 Districts" report highlights the economic strength and quality development of urban areas in China, with Shenzhen's districts performing exceptionally well [2][4][5]. Group 1: Overview of the Report - The report evaluates urban districts based on five criteria: economic strength, growth momentum, endogenous support, regional capability, and shared development [5]. - Shenzhen's districts, particularly Nanshan, Futian, Baoan, and Longgang, dominate the top rankings, with Nanshan securing the first position [4][6]. Group 2: Economic Performance of Shenzhen Districts - Nanshan District's GDP reached 9500.97 billion yuan in 2024, positioning it towards becoming a "trillion GDP district" [6]. - Futian District's GDP was 5948.82 billion yuan in 2024, with a notable growth rate of 7.9% in the first half of 2025 [7][8]. - Baoan District's GDP was 5300.43 billion yuan in 2024, with a strong industrial base and over 7400 national high-tech enterprises [9]. - Longgang District's GDP was 5901.27 billion yuan in 2024, focusing on manufacturing and emerging industries [10]. Group 3: Key District Highlights - Nanshan District leads in innovation, with over 50% of its GDP from strategic emerging industries and a high concentration of national high-tech enterprises [6]. - Futian District is recognized for its economic density, achieving a GDP per square kilometer of 75.63 million yuan, and is developing three new economic engines [8]. - Baoan District emphasizes industrial transformation, with significant contributions from advanced manufacturing and a focus on semiconductor and artificial intelligence sectors [9]. - Longgang District is enhancing its manufacturing capabilities and has established a government body dedicated to artificial intelligence and robotics [10].
